Output 53bd4052d8e1488ebc1ca415402ccd4ad1dbf151de2e2fd4a1c1055a72c9eb4b:1

value
2367889
script pubkey
OP_0 OP_PUSHBYTES_20 b8aaf86a6c9799e19d7a7b8e01e03fe432160d2d
address
bc1qhz40s6nvj7v7r8t60w8qrcplusepvrfdlyrc3a
transaction
53bd4052d8e1488ebc1ca415402ccd4ad1dbf151de2e2fd4a1c1055a72c9eb4b
spent
true